Inspect Your Roof and Gutters
Summer storms can sneak up quickly, and your roof is your first line of defense.
Check for loose or missing shingles
Clear out debris from gutters and downspouts
Make sure water is draining away from the foundation

Test Exterior Faucets & Sprinklers
Water systems can take a beating over winter and spring.
Turn on exterior faucets and check for leaks or low pressure
Inspect your sprinkler heads for clogs or damage
Adjust spray patterns to avoid watering your siding or windows
Seal Windows and Doors
Keep the cool air in and the bugs out.
Check for gaps in weatherstripping or cracked caulking
Re-caulk windows and doors as needed
Consider installing door sweeps if you notice air leaks
Clean and Power Wash Exterior Surfaces
From dust to pollen to bird droppings, your siding and outdoor spaces need a refresh.
Power wash siding, decks, patios, and driveways
Re-stain wood decks if needed (every 2–3 years is ideal)
Clean or repaint trim and shutters to extend their life
Check Your HVAC System
A well-running system can make or break your summer comfort.
Replace air filters
Hose off the exterior condenser unit
Schedule a tune-up if you haven’t had one in the past 12 months
Energy Tip: A clean HVAC system uses less energy, lowering your utility bill.
Inspect the Garage or Shop
Summer is a great time to re-organize and ensure your garage is weather-ready.
Check for signs of pests or water damage
Organize tools, outdoor gear, and seasonal items
Test garage doors and sensors for proper operation
Walk Your Property
Take a full lap around your home and yard.
Look for signs of shifting soil or drainage issues
Trim overgrown trees or branches near power lines
Check that fences and gates are stable and secure
